Coonawarra's famous terra rossa soil - a thin strip of red clay over limestone - creates ideal conditions for Cabernet Sauvignon. This unique terroir produces wines with exceptional structure and the distinctive eucalyptus notes found in this Leconfield Manor House. The cool climate allows for slow ripening, developing the silky tannins and impressive length that make Coonawarra cabs among Australia's most celebrated reds.

This Leconfield Manor House has impressive cellaring potential of up to two decades, thanks to its full-bodied structure and well-integrated tannins. The 2022 vintage will continue developing complexity, with the chocolate and spice notes becoming more pronounced while the fruit flavours evolve from fresh blackberries to more savoury, earthy characteristics. Peak drinking will likely be between 2028-2035, though it will remain excellent throughout its cellaring window.

The rich, full-bodied profile with chocolate and spice notes makes this perfect for red meat dishes - think grilled lamb with rosemary, aged beef steaks, or slow-cooked beef bourguignon. The eucalyptus and mint characteristics also complement game meats beautifully. For cheese pairings, try aged cheddar or blue cheese, where the wine's silky tannins will balance the richness while the blackcurrant flavours enhance the savoury elements.

The Manor House label typically represents Leconfield's premium tier, showcasing fruit from their best vineyard blocks in Coonawarra. This designation indicates careful vineyard selection and extended winemaking techniques that enhance the wine's complexity and ageing potential. The silky tannins and impressive length mentioned suggest this wine has received extended maceration and possibly oak treatment to develop its sophisticated structure and phenomenal flavour profile.

These distinctive herbal characteristics are hallmarks of premium Coonawarra Cabernet Sauvignon, influenced by both the region's unique terroir and the variety's natural expression in cooler climates. The eucalyptus notes often develop from the interaction between the grape's natural compounds and the limestone-rich soils, while mint characteristics emerge during fermentation and can be enhanced by careful oak selection. These herbaceous elements add complexity and are considered desirable traits in high-quality Australian Cabernet.
